. Illustrations of the conchology of Great Britain and Ireland . ^-wv,/ /- ^^^vi^* PLATE IV. Fig. 1, 2, 3, 4. ANATIFA ljevis. Anatifa laevis. Lam, Syst. v. p, 404. Lepas anatifera. Mat. and Rack. Lin. Tr. viii. p. 28.—Donov. Brit. Sh. pi. 7.—Pennant, Brit. Zool. iv. pi. 38, fig. 9. —Mont. Test. Brit. p. anatifera. Leach, MSS. Fig. 2 and 4, the more usual form. Fig. 1, more dilated, and the dorsal piece appearing as if jointed. It isTurtons var. A. Fig. 2 is remarkable for the length of the peduncle, and being of a deep scarlet colour. It is inthe cabinet of Thomas Hancock, Esq. of Newcastle. Fig. 3 is a rare variety, with the larger valves more di-lated than usual, and with strong striae, also in the cabinet of Mr Hancock, and in Lady Jardines Cabinet. Fig. 5. ANATIFA dentata. Anatifa dentata. Lam. Syst. v. p. 405—Brug. Diet. No. dentata, Dillw. Cat. p. 32—In Lady Jardines Cabinet. IPILATE /^nt-n ft. (,/fr^/fr. Cttava%-f/iiy ^Mt/^ffy,^. PLATE V. Fig. 1, 4, 5, 6. ANATIFA striata. Anatifa striata, Fig. 1, Variety a. Lain. Si/st. v. p. 405. Lepas Anserifera.—Brorvn in Ency. Brit. Art. Con. p. 403.—Mont. Test. Brit. p. 16. Anatifa striata. Fig. 4, Variety b—Lepas sulcata.—Mmit. Test. Brit. p. I7. pi. 1, fig. 6. Anatifa striata. Fig. 5, 6, Variety c, Woods Gen. Con. p. 164, pi. 10, fig. 5 Leach in Sup. Encij. Brit. pi. 57- Fig. 2. ANATIFA fascicularia. Anatifa fascicularia. Browns MSS. Anatifa Vitrea, Lam. Syst. v. p. 405—Variety, Leachs MSS. Pentelasmis Elisie. Lepas fascicularis, Mont. Test. Brit. p. 557-—Brown in Ency. Brit. vi. p. 404. Fig. 3. ANATIFA radula. Anatifa radula. Browns MSS. Pentelasmis, Leachs MSS.—A new species, in British Museum. Lepas dentata, Brown in Ency. Brit. vi. p. 404. Fig. 7, 8, 9, 10.
